是一种在前端开发中常用的技术,用于实现分页加载数据的功能。下面是对该问题的完善且全面的答案:
使用jQuery AJAX分页的While循环是一种通过异步请求数据的方式,实现在页面上分页加载数据的方法。通过使用jQuery的AJAX方法,可以向服务器发送异步请求,获取指定页码的数据,并将数据动态地插入到页面中。
具体的实现步骤如下:
- 在页面中创建一个用于显示数据的容器,例如一个div元素。
- 绑定一个事件监听器,当用户点击分页按钮时触发。
- 在事件监听器中,使用jQuery的AJAX方法发送请求到服务器,请求指定页码的数据。
- 在AJAX的回调函数中,将返回的数据插入到数据容器中,更新页面显示的数据。
- 根据返回的数据,判断是否还有更多的数据需要加载,如果有,则继续显示分页按钮,否则隐藏分页按钮。
使用jQuery AJAX分页的While循环的优势包括:
- 提升用户体验:通过异步加载数据,可以避免页面的刷新,提升用户的交互体验。
- 减轻服务器压力:只请求需要的数据,减少了不必要的数据传输,降低了服务器的负载。
- 灵活性和可扩展性:通过使用AJAX,可以根据实际需求进行定制和扩展,满足不同场景下的分页需求。
使用jQuery AJAX分页的While循环适用于各种需要分页加载数据的场景,例如:
- 新闻列表:在新闻网站上,可以使用该技术实现分页加载新闻列表。
- 商品列表:在电商网站上,可以使用该技术实现分页加载商品列表。
- 博客文章列表:在博客网站上,可以使用该技术实现分页加载博客文章列表。
腾讯云提供了一系列与云计算相关的产品,其中与前端开发和AJAX相关的产品包括:
- 腾讯云对象存储(COS):用于存储和管理静态资源文件,可以将分页加载的数据存储在COS中。
产品介绍链接:https://cloud.tencent.com/product/cos
- 腾讯云CDN:用于加速静态资源文件的访问,可以提升分页加载数据的速度和性能。
产品介绍链接:https://cloud.tencent.com/product/cdn
以上是对使用jQuery AJAX分页的While循环的完善且全面的答案,希望能对您有所帮助。